
Margarita Posada
Margarita Posada is a notable figure in El Salvador's health advocacy community, celebrated for her unwavering commitment to public health and social justice. As a leading member of the Foro Nacional de Salud (FNS), she has played a pivotal role over the past 15 years in fighting for a dignified, public, and universal health system for all citizens. Her leadership has been instrumental in mobilizing community health committees and ensuring that the voices of marginalized populations are heard in the ongoing struggle for health reform. Despite significant challenges, including the dismantling of health reforms and the closure of numerous health facilities, Posada's legacy continues to inspire and guide efforts to defend the right to health in El Salvador.
